Lithologic Log
(Log data entered by KGS.)
From: 0 ft. to 6 ft. top soil
From: 6 ft. to 23 ft. brown clay
From: 23 ft. to 30 ft. gray clay
From: 30 ft. to 56 ft. buff clay
From: 56 ft. to 114 ft. red bench clay
From: 114 ft. to 134 ft. brown clay
From: 134 ft. to 136 ft. lime rock and sand
From: 136 ft. to 160 ft. brown clay
From: 160 ft. to 175 ft. brown sandy clay
From: 175 ft. to 180 ft. fine and medium sand
From: 180 ft. to 182 ft. brown clay
From: 182 ft. to 191 ft. coarse sand with clay
From: 191 ft. to 192 ft. brown clay
From: 192 ft. to 193 ft. fine sand
From: 193 ft. to 195 ft. green shale
